Star Control is a space role-playing game in which you command Earth's first interstellar starship on a mission to save the Earth from hostile alien empires.
Dune: Awakening
The Alters
RAIDOU Remastered: The Mystery of the Soulless Army
REMATCH
Red Dead Redemption 2
Stray
Wuchang: Fallen Feathers